2. Ayodhya is considered as birth place of
Lord Ram.
It has been an object of deepest devotion
for Hindus.
In the year 1528, Mughal King Babur
ordered to erect a mosque at Ayodhya.

5. In 1980s, Vishwa Hindu Parishad (VHP) and
other Hindu Nationalist groups and political
parties launched campaign to construct Ram
Mandir at site.
In 2003, the Archaeological Survey of India
(ASI) conducted excavations of site on Court
orders.
In 2009, Bhartiya Janata Party (BJP) released
its election manifesto promising to construct a
temple to Ram at the site.

8. On 6th Dec, 1992, VHP and its associates
including BJP organised a rally involving
1,50,000 VHP and BJP Karsevaks at site
of Mosque.
The mob stormed the mosque shortly in
afternoon.
9. The Mosque was attacked with a number
of improvised tools and brought to ground
in a few hours.
More than 2,000 people were killed in the
riots following demolition.
A Report found a number of people
culpable in demolition including BJP
leaders.
